Transaction edaa5c45681805d372ba17f68e397b53944e82689cd8588617b3a0f57a65d205
1 Input
1 Output
-
edaa5c45681805d372ba17f68e397b53944e82689cd8588617b3a0f57a65d205:0
- value
- 482447
- script pubkey
- OP_0 OP_PUSHBYTES_20 cb3762b952fd9780377c4ac1a6717d23a3d93c4d
- address
- bc1qevmk9w2jlktcqdmuftq6vutayw3aj0zdxlqupg